About the Program

This two-day course is designed for individuals eager to explore innovative storytelling methods through technology. It suits students who are curious and willing to experiment with interactive and non-linear narratives. Participants will engage in hands-on workshops that encourage collaboration and creativity, making it an ideal choice for those looking to enhance their skills in a supportive environment.

During the course, students will delve into various aspects of storytelling, including innovative story structures and the use of creative technologies. They will work on collaborative projects that allow them to apply their learning in practical settings. By the end of the course, students will have developed a portfolio-ready piece that showcases their experimental storytelling practice.

Graduates of this course can pursue various roles in the creative industries, including positions such as Storyteller, Narrative Designer, Game Developer, and Digital Content Creator. The skills gained are transferable across fields like animation, film, and interactive media, opening doors to diverse career pathways in the ever-evolving landscape of creative technologies.
